Execs & Accounts for September 22, 2006

Microsoft's Picard promoted; ATTIK hires seven.

Eric Picard has been named director of advertising strategy and emerging media planning at Microsoft Digital Advertising Solutions. Formerly senior product planner in Microsoft’s MSN monetization and ad planning group, Picard is now responsible for developing Microsoft’s corporate level advertising strategy from a business and technology standpoint. Before working with Microsoft, Eric was founder and director of product management at ad technology firm Bluestreak.

Creative agency ATTIK has brought seven new staffers into its San Francisco flock. Chris Streeter, previously with Gap, was hired as print production manager; new Senior Flash Developer Pete Shirmer was most recently senior interactive developer at MRM
Partners; new Interactive Producer Denise Czaja hails from imc; Mary Michael Pringle, the firm’s new copywriter, previously held a similar role at Butler, Shine, Stern and Partners; Junior Art Director Mina Buehler Monnee has done freelance work in the past for Wieden+Kennedy and others; ATTIK’s new junior designers Jonathan Burkett and Ryan Lee hail from Kaluza und Schmid of Berlin and Delphi Productions, respectively.

VitalStream Holdings, Inc. has chosen Patrick Ritto as its new CTO. Previously director of software engineering at Overland Storage, Inc., Ritto is charged with heading up VitalStream’s worldwide product development and technical operations, and expanding its technology platform.

In an effort to expand beyond Europe, Frankfurt-based ad technology firm Adtech is opening a New York office. Nils Winkler, the firm’s head of sales will run the midtown office.

Web Analytics outfit ClickTracks Analytics has opened offices in Cambridge, England and Belgium, and hired two sales managers to head up the new locations. The U.S.-based firm has hired Steve Price, recent VP of sales at ClickStream Technologies, as UK sales manager. Previous consultant to ClickTracks, Hans Bruinsma, will lead the Belgian office as European Sales Manager.

R.H. Donnelley, publisher of the print and online editions of AT&T Yellow Pages and Dex Yellow Pages, has chosen Cramer-Krasselt as its AOR from a list of 16 contenders, in order to bring all its advertising efforts under one roof. The publisher acquired local search marketing consulting firm LocalLaunch earlier this month.

NeoMedia Technologies, Inc.’s mobile marketing firm 12snap AG has opened an office in Istanbul to tap into the country’s young mobile-savvy market. Ercan Kilic, former director of marketing and business development at Germany’s IN-telegence, will run the new office.
